shipping
Aussprache: [/ˈʃɪpɪŋ/]
Kontext: „commerce“
(noun) the act of sending or transporting goods from one place to another, especially by sea or air. It involves packaging, labeling, and tracking items to ensure they reach their destination safely.

Kontext: „fandom“
(noun) a romantic relationship between two fictional characters, often imagined by fans of a particular TV show, movie, or book. Fans enjoy creating art, stories, and discussions about these fictional pairings.
